Tap the Quick Settings tile for the flashlight

It is likely the default choice since you can access the flashlight from Android's Quick Settings menu. You can access your flashlight by swiping down on your status bar and tapping an icon. To check your phone's flashlight Quick Settings shortcut, do the following:

  1. Swipe down on your status bar, then tap the Pencil icon.
  2. Scroll down and look for the Flashlight tile.
    6 ways to turn on your Android phone's flashlight (1)
    6 ways to turn on your Android phone's flashlight (2)
  3. Long press the tile and drag it to your desired location.
    6 ways to turn on your Android phone's flashlight (3)
  4. Tap the back arrow when you finish.
  5. The Flashlight tile appears where you placed it in your Quick Settings panel.
  6. Tap Flashlight to turn it on. Tap it again to turn it off.
    6 ways to turn on your Android phone's flashlight (4)
    6 ways to turn on your Android phone's flashlight (5)

If you frequently use the flashlight on your Android smartphone, consider placing it in one of your first four tiles for quick access. You can rearrange its location by tapping the Pencil icon.

The quick settings menu may look different on your Android phone.

Use the Android Quick Tap flashlight option

Google introduced the Quick Tap feature to the public with Android 12, allowing you to double tap the back of your phone to perform certain actions. However, it was missing something that many users wanted: a flashlight option.

The feature may not work as expected on phones with rugged or thick cases.

With Android 13, you can double tap the back of your phone to use the flashlight. To access the Quick Tap feature and set it to the flashlight action on Android 13, try this:

  1. Open the Settings App, then go to System > Gestures > Quick Tap to start actions.
  2. Turn on the feature by tapping the Use Quick Tap button.
  3. Scroll down, then tap the Toggle flashlight option.
  4. Double tap your phone's back to see the Quick Tap detected notification.
    6 ways to turn on your Android phone's flashlight (12)
    6 ways to turn on your Android phone's flashlight (13)
  5. Close the Settings App.
  6. When you quickly tap the back of your Android phone twice, the flashlight turns on, and a second time, it turns off.

If you accidentally trigger the flashlight, turn on the Require stronger taps setting.

Using the flashlight with Quick Tap is helpful in a pinch. You might like this method even better than the Quick Settings tile.

Use the Google Assistant to turn on your flashlight

You can use your voice to turn the flashlight on and off. Here's how to ask Google Assistant to do it for you.

  1. Bring up Google Assistant using your favorite method. You can swipe from the corner, say "Hey Google" or "OK Google," or double tap the back of your Android smartphone.
  2. Say or type, "Turn on flashlight." This command has multiple variations. Saying "Flashlight on" or "Flashlight" also works.
  3. The flashlight comes on with a Flashlight popup.
  4. Tap the button to turn it off when you're finished.
    6 ways to turn on your Android phone's flashlight (14)
    6 ways to turn on your Android phone's flashlight (15)
  5. You can also say or type Turn off flashlight, Flashlight off, or Off.

Add a flashlight shortcut on the lock screen

Android 14 lets you customize your Pixel's lock screen with different clock styles, fonts, colors, and quick shortcuts. With quick shortcuts, you can place a camera, DND, Google Home, Mute, a QR code scanner, Torch, and a video camera as one of the shortcuts on the lock screen. The trick below is available on Google Pixel phones running Android 14.

How to add a flashlight shortcut to the lock screen on Google Pixel phones

  1. Open Settings on your Pixel phone.
  2. Scroll to Wallpaper and style.
  3. Select Lock screen and tap Shortcuts.
    6 ways to turn on your Android phone's flashlight (38)
    6 ways to turn on your Android phone's flashlight (39)
  4. Select Torch as the left or right shortcut on your Pixel lock screen.
  5. Use the power button to turn off the screen and check the lock screen.
  6. Tap and hold a torch icon to turn on the flashlight.

How to add a flashlight shortcut to the lock screen on Samsung Galaxy phones

The ability to set the torch as a lock screen toggle has been a part of Samsung One UI software. You don't need the latest One UI on your Samsung Galaxy phone.

  1. Launch Settings on your Samsung phone.
  2. Select Lock screen.
  3. Turn on Shortcuts.
    6 ways to turn on your Android phone's flashlight (42)
    6 ways to turn on your Android phone's flashlight (43)
  4. Select Left shortcut or Right shortcut.
  5. Select Flashlight from the following menu.
    6 ways to turn on your Android phone's flashlight (44)
    6 ways to turn on your Android phone's flashlight (45)
  6. Lock your Samsung phone. The gesture to activate a toggle works differently here. You'll long tap and swipe right (for a left shortcut) or swipe left (for a right shortcut) to switch on the flashlight.
    6 ways to turn on your Android phone's flashlight (46)

The steps to set the torch as the lock screen toggle are different on Samsung Galaxy phones that run One UI 5.0 or higher.

  1. Go to Settings and select Lock Screen.
  2. Tap Edit below the lock screen and select a left or right toggle.
    6 ways to turn on your Android phone's flashlight (47)
    6 ways to turn on your Android phone's flashlight (48)
  3. Tap Torch from the bottom menu.
